Understanding the Benefits and Applications of 48V Batteries in Consumer Electronics
In the ever-evolving landscape of consumer electronics, the demand for efficient and reliable power sources is at an all-time high. Among various battery solutions, the 48V battery stands out due to its unique balance of power, efficiency, and versatility. This voltage level is particularly suitable for a range of applications, making it an attractive option for manufacturers and end-users alike.

One of the primary benefits of 48V batteries is their ability to deliver high power output while maintaining a compact size. This efficiency allows manufacturers to create lightweight and portable devices without sacrificing performance. For instance, in applications such as electric bicycles, drones, and power tools, a 48V battery provides sufficient energy for extended use, enabling users to enjoy longer run times without frequent recharging.
Another significant advantage of 48V batteries lies in their safety features. Compared to higher voltage systems, a 48V system is generally considered safer for consumer use. This is particularly crucial in applications where users interact directly with the device, such as portable electronics. The lower voltage reduces the risk of electric shock, making it a more user-friendly option for various gadgets.
In terms of charging, 48V batteries offer faster and more efficient recharging capabilities. This can be especially beneficial for devices that require quick turnaround times, such as electric vehicles or power-intensive tools. The ability to recharge rapidly means that users spend less time waiting and more time utilizing their devices, enhancing overall productivity.
The versatility of 48V batteries also makes them suitable for a wide range of applications beyond consumer electronics. They are increasingly being adopted in renewable energy systems, particularly in solar power storage. As more consumers look to integrate sustainable energy solutions into their lives, the role of 48V batteries as a reliable energy storage option is becoming increasingly prominent.
Moreover, as technology advances, the development of 48V battery management systems is enhancing their performance and lifespan. These systems ensure optimal charging and discharging cycles, which not only prolongs the battery's life but also enhances overall efficiency. For manufacturers, incorporating advanced battery management into their products can lead to significant cost savings and improved user satisfaction.
